Every year, FIFA hands out the Puskas and Marta awards to the scorers of the year’s most beautiful goal in both men’s and women’s football, respectively. The winners of the 2025 awards — with goals scored between Aug. 11, 2024 and Aug. 2, 2025 (inclusive) on the list of nominees, will be revealed during The Best FIFA Football Awards on Dec. 16.

Since the year 2009, the Puskas Award has covered beautiful goals scored by anyone, anywhere in both men’s and women’s football (with the only stipulation being that the goal must have been caught on camera). However, in 2024 the inaugural Marta Award was launched specifically for the best strikes in women’s football.

Incredibly, Marta — the Brazil international and icon of the women’s game — won the first edition of the award that bears her name, and she is once again nominated this year.

The shortlisted goals have all been selected by FIFA and are plucked from a diverse array of competitions around the world, both domestic and international. The winners of the two prizes will be determined by an equal split between fan votes and those cast by an in-house panel of FIFA experts.

Last year’s Puskas Award was claimed by then-Manchester United forward Alejandro Garnacho for his bicycle kick against Everton, with five of the past eight awards being won by goals scored in the English Premier League. However, recent winners have also hailed from the Brazilian second tier, the Malaysian Super League and even Polish Amputee football.

There are some big names on both shortlists for 2025 with Lamine Yamal and Declan Rice vying for the men’s award while Vivianne Miedema, Mariona Caldentey and Marta are in with a shout of taking the women’s prize.

Here is the list of the 11 contenders on the 2025 Puskas Award shortlist for the men, presented in alphabetical order.


Alerrandro | Vitoria vs. Cruzeiro | Aug. 19, 2024

With Vitoria already a goal ahead against Brazilian Serie A rivals Cruzeiro, Alerrandro adapted quickly to a partially cut-out cross, spun on his heels and found the far top corner with a brilliant improvised overhead volley.

Alessandro Deiola | Cagliari vs. Venezia | May 18, 2025

Cagliari played their way out of the corner with a quick, clever interlaced passing maneuver finished by Deiola, who sent a curling finish past the Venezia goalkeeper from an acute angle to round off a 3-0 victory.

Pedro de la Vega | Seattle Sounders vs. Cruz Azul | July 31, 2025

The Sounders thrashed Cruz Azul in the 2025 Leagues Cup, with De la Vega’s outrageous first-time volley from the edge of the box being the goal of the game that he skillfully guided beyond the stranded goalkeeper.

Santiago Montiel | Independiente vs. Independiente Rivadavia | May 11, 2025

Montiel scored the only goal of the game to win this Argentine Apertura clash for Independiente, and in style via a 25-yard overhead kick that sailed back over the goalkeeper, igniting the stadium.

Amr Nasser | Pharco vs. Al Ahly | April 17, 2025

Pharco striker Amr Nasser executed a lightning-fast bicycle kick to net against Al Ahly in the Egyptian Capital Cup.

Carlos Orrantía | Atlas vs. Querétaro | April 16, 2025

Orrantía opened the scoring for Atlas in a 2-1 victory over Querétaro in the Mexican Clausura. After the goalkeeper partially cleared a looping cross, the fullback skillfully juggled past a defender before sending a perfect volley into the top corner.

Declan Rice | Arsenal vs. Real Madrid | April 8, 2025

Perhaps the most high-profile goal on the men’s shortlist belongs to Rice, whose beautifully struck free kick against Real Madrid in the quarterfinals of last season’s Champions League is among the favorites to claim the award.

Lucas Ribeiro | Mamelodi Sundowns vs. Borussia Dortmund | June 21, 2025

In what turned out to be a lively 4-3 defeat for the Sundowns at the Club World Cup, Ribeiro scored the first goal after picking up possession in his own half and embarking on a powerful charge up the pitch, outpacing several Dortmund defenders before finishing precisely past the goalkeeper.

Rizky Ridho | Persija Jakarta vs. Arema | March 9, 2025

Starting from his own goal line, Persija captain Ridho sprinted up the touchline to collect a pass, spotting the Arema goalkeeper out of position and sending a shot over his head from the halfway line.

Kévin Rodrigues | Kasimpasa vs. Rizespor | Feb. 9, 2025

Rodrigues scored the first goal of the game in a 3-2 Turkish Super Lig win for Kasimpasa, volleying a headed clearance back into the far top corner from 25 yards out.

Lamine Yamal | Barcelona vs. Espanyol | May 15, 2025

Yamal helped Barcelona secure a straightforward 2-0 win over local rivals Espanyol, cutting in from the right flank and bending an unstoppable finish into the top corner.


And here are the 11 contenders on the 2025 Marta Award shortlist for the women, also presented in alphabetical order.

Jordyn Bugg | Seattle Reign vs. North Carolina Courage | March 22, 2025

Center back Bugg netted what proved to be the winning goal in a 2-1 victory for the Reign when she collected a high defensive clearance, controlled it perfectly, and then torpedoed a long-range strike from 30 yards into the top corner.

Mariona Caldentey | Arsenal vs. OL Lyonnes | April 27, 2025

Caldentey doubled the club’s lead with a perfectly judged long-range effort just before halftime. The Gunners won 4-1 against Lyon to clinch a 5-3 aggregate victory, before ultimately claiming the tournament against Barcelona.

Ashley Cheatley | Brentford vs. Ascot United | Nov. 3, 2024

The Women’s FA Cup tie featured a wonderful volley from Cheatley, who juggled her way out of an awkward position, flicked the ball over the head of her marker, and scored with an acrobatic finish from eight yards.

Kyra Cooney-Cross | Australia vs. Germany | Oct. 28, 2024

In a surprising 2-1 win over Germany, Cooney-Cross set the tone for the upset by equalizing with a sensational lob from 50 yards out.

Jon Ryong-jong | Korea DPR vs. Argentina | Sept. 2, 2024

North Korea dominated Argentina 6-2 in the Women’s U20 World Cup group stage, with Ryong-jong netting the best goal of the match just 10 minutes in with a stunning 25-yard strike.

Marta | Orlando Pride vs. Kansas City Current | Nov. 17, 2024

Aiming for her second Marta Award in succession, the 39-year-old Brazilian veteran showcased her skills with a solo effort against the Current, sprinting into the area, fending off two defenders, and rolling the ball into an empty net.

Vivianne Miedema | Netherlands vs. Wales | July 5, 2025

Miedema marked her 100th international goal for the Netherlands with a masterful strike against Wales, rolling the ball from left to right to confuse the defense before hitting the net with an arching shot from 20 yards out.

Kishi Núñez | Argentina vs. Costa Rica | Sept. 8, 2024

Another standout from the Women’s U20 World Cup saw Nunez evade a group of Costa Rican defenders before launching a remarkable long-range shot from 40 yards out.

Lizbeth Ovalle | Tigres vs. Guadalajara | March 3, 2025

It’s no wonder that Ovalle went viral with her inventive airborne volley against Guadalajara, using a technique that spawned the nickname “The Shrimp.”

Ally Sentnor | USA vs. Colombia | Feb. 20, 2025

The USWNT started their 2025 SheBelieves Cup with a 2-0 victory over Colombia, featuring a decisive goal from Sentnor, who cut into space and blasted a shot into the top corner from distance.

Khadija ‘Bunny’ Shaw | Manchester City vs. Hammarby | Nov. 21, 2024

Shaw became City’s all-time top scorer in the Champions League with two goals in a 2-1 win against Hammarby. After a strong run from Jess Park, Shaw took over at the edge of the area, evaded her marker, and rocketed a shot into the top corner.
